<div dir="ltr"><br><div class="gmail_extra"><br><div class="gmail_quote">On Tue, Mar 17, 2015 at 12:58 AM, Vladimir Kuklin <span dir="ltr"><<a href="mailto:vkuklin@mirantis.com" target="_blank">vkuklin@mirantis.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-color:rgb(204,204,204);border-left-style:solid;padding-left:1ex"><div dir="ltr">Andrew<div><br></div><div>Thank you for pointing this out. We are working on packaging all of the fuel library components right now. We will make it happen in a couple of weeks - me and other guys are currently working on <a href="https://blueprints.launchpad.net/fuel/+spec/package-fuel-components" target="_blank">https://blueprints.launchpad.net/fuel/+spec/package-fuel-components</a> to clean up our make system and switch to packages-only model - this should make our life easier in terms of providing updates. </div><div><br></div><div>Regarding fuel-utils - you are absolutely right, but I am not sure we need it now - it is a leftover from old times when OVS could not handle gratuitous ARPs correctly - we will need to recheck whether we need it now.</div></div></blockquote><div><br></div><div>Thoughts on who should test this? I can If someone clarifies how to test it. </div><div><br></div><div>If we are going to keep it around, then we will need to make the same openrc dep changes to it as are in q-agent-cleanup [5]</div><div><br></div><div>[5] <a href="https://review.openstack.org/#/c/158996/">https://review.openstack.org/#/c/158996/</a></div><div> </div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-color:rgb(204,204,204);border-left-style:solid;padding-left:1ex"><div class="gmail_extra"><div class="gmail_quote"><div><div class="h5">On Tue, Mar 17, 2015 at 4:17 AM, Andrew Woodward <span dir="ltr"><<a href="mailto:xarses@gmail.com" target="_blank">xarses@gmail.com</a>></span> wrote:<br></div></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-color:rgb(204,204,204);border-left-style:solid;padding-left:1ex"><div><div class="h5"><div dir="ltr"><br><div class="gmail_extra"><br><div class="gmail_quote"><div><div>On Mon, Mar 16, 2015 at 4:35 PM, Andrew Woodward <span dir="ltr"><<a href="mailto:xarses@gmail.com" target="_blank">xarses@gmail.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-color:rgb(204,204,204);border-left-style:solid;padding-left:1ex"><div dir="ltr">While working to remove deps on /root/openrc [1][2], I found that we have a package for fule-utils to provide a tool called fdb-cleaner. It looks like the source is [3] and its built at [4]<div><br></div><div>I see that there are no tests, or CI to test integrity of the code there. I propose that we move this to stackforge.</div><div><br></div><div>Also, I think we would want to move code in <module>/files <modules>/templates (like q-agent-cleanup.py and OCF scripts) so that we have a chance of being able to upgrade them. It seems like this could be a proper location for these kinds of items so they don't live unversioned and hidden in our manifests. </div></div></blockquote><div><br></div></div></div><div>The missing links</div><div>[1] <a href="https://bugs.launchpad.net/fuel/+bug/1396594" target="_blank">https://bugs.launchpad.net/fuel/+bug/1396594</a></div><div>[2] <a href="https://bugs.launchpad.net/fuel/+bug/1347542" target="_blank">https://bugs.launchpad.net/fuel/+bug/1347542</a></div><div>[3] <a href="https://github.com/xenolog/fuel-utils" target="_blank">https://github.com/xenolog/fuel-utils</a></div><div>[4] <a href="https://review.fuel-infra.org/#/admin/projects/?filter=fuel-utils" target="_blank">https://review.fuel-infra.org/#/admin/projects/?filter=fuel-utils</a></div><span><div><br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-color:rgb(204,204,204);border-left-style:solid;padding-left:1ex"><div dir="ltr"><div><span><font color="#888888"><div>-- <br><div>Andrew<br>Mirantis<br>Fuel community ambassador <br>Ceph community</div>
</div></font></span></div></div>
</blockquote></span></div><span><br><br clear="all"><div><br></div>-- <br><div>Andrew<br>Mirantis<br>Fuel community ambassador <br>Ceph community</div>
</span></div></div>
<br></div></div>__________________________________________________________________________<br>
OpenStack Development Mailing List (not for usage questions)<br>
Unsubscribe: <a href="http://OpenStack-dev-request@lists.openstack.org?subject:unsubscribe" target="_blank">OpenStack-dev-request@lists.openstack.org?subject:unsubscribe</a><br>
<a href="http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ev" target="_blank">http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ev</a><br>
<br></blockquote></div><br><br clear="all"><div><br></div>-- <br><div><div dir="ltr">Yours Faithfully,<br>Vladimir Kuklin,<br>Fuel Library Tech Lead,<br>Mirantis, Inc.<br><a href="tel:%2B7%20%28495%29%20640-49-04" value="+74956404904" target="_blank">+7 (495) 640-49-04</a><br><a href="tel:%2B7%20%28926%29%20702-39-68" value="+79267023968" target="_blank">+7 (926) 702-39-68</a><br>Skype kuklinvv<br>45bk3, Vorontsovskaya Str.<br>Moscow, Russia,<br><a href="http://www.mirantis.ru/" target="_blank">www.mirantis.com</a><br><a href="http://www.mirantis.ru/" target="_blank">www.mirantis.ru</a><br><a href="mailto:vkuklin@mirantis.com" target="_blank">vkuklin@mirantis.com</a></div></div>
</div>
<br>__________________________________________________________________________<br>
OpenStack Development Mailing List (not for usage questions)<br>
Unsubscribe: <a href="http://OpenStack-dev-request@lists.openstack.org?subject:unsubscribe" target="_blank">OpenStack-dev-request@lists.openstack.org?subject:unsubscribe</a><br>
<a href="http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ev" target="_blank">http://lists.openstack.org/cgi-bin/mailman/listinfo/openstack-dev</a><br>
<br></blockquote></div><br><br clear="all"><div><br></div>-- <br><div class="gmail_signature">Andrew<br>Mirantis<br>Fuel community ambassador <br>Ceph community</div>
</div></div>